At sunrise the following day, you will dock at Cape Horn.

First discovered in 1616, the island is a giant rocky cliff which overlooks the turbulent water of the Drake Passage. After a short visit on the island, weather permitting, you will reboard the cruise ship and sail across Nassau Bay to Wulaia Bay.

Cape Horn
Wulaia Bay is a place of dramatic geography and incredible human history.

The bay was originally home to a large settlement of Yámana aboriginals. The area was even sketched and written about during the 1830s by none other than Charles Darwin and Captain Fitzroy aboard the HMS Beagle. Choose from three different hikes to reach panoramic viewpoints over the bay.

The next stop is Pia Fjord.

Here you will board smaller zodiac boats for an excursion to Pia Glacier. Once you reach the shore, you will disembark and begin a hike to the viewpoint from which the glacier can best be appreciated.

Pia Fjord, Chile
Anchor near Garibaldi Glacier for another excursion.

Here you will visit a glacier which is one of three in Patagonia which are actually gaining mass over time, rather than shrinking. Hike through the beautiful, forested landscape until you reach a stunning glacial waterfall which overlooks the glacier and fjord below.

Glacier Alley, Chile
Depart for Agostini Sound.

On arrival, you may enjoy a gentle walk around the beautiful lagoon that was formed by the melting of the Aguila Glacier. Then, using the Zodiac boats once again, journey to Condor Glacier where you will see the abundant Andean Condors.

Agostini Sound, Chile
Enjoy your final stop off at Magdalena Island.

The island is home to an immense colony of Magellan penguins. You will go ashore here and hike through the penguin habitat to a small museum located in an old lighthouse building.
